    For them to be indicating a comms error they must be wire free bells.

    Battery replacement is in the external bell itself, CR123 X 6, OR 12 if LEDs are on and alternating.

    You should see the battery packs, main one is top right when you open bell, secondary is to the left of the bell itself.

    You can power the wire free bells using a 12V supply.

    Normally in this case a back up battery is used in the bell, or in power supply, inside the bell itself, its a 8.4V battery which would be plugged into the same port on the bell as the battery pack would be.
